There’s some great songs listed here like ‘So Many Tears’ and ‘Starin’ Thru My Rearview’, which is just a testament to how great of an artist he was - being able to make you feel that raw emotion, and move you, to keep going. Personally, three songs struck out to me. ‘White Man’z World’, ‘Letter 2 My Unborn’ & ‘Pain’. They all have great production, but the lyrics stand out to me, especially on ‘Pain’. ‘Keep my brain on the game and stay head strong, these sorry bastards want to kill me in my sleep, I’m real, they cannot see and everyday is a just a struggle, steady thuggin’ on the streets, and I’ll be ballin loc, don’t let em’ make you worry, keep swingin’ at these suckas ‘til you buried, I was born to raise hell, a n***a from the gutta word to mother I’m trapped, I’m kickin’ dust up, ready to bust I’m on the scene, steady muggin’ mean, until they kill me I’ll be livin’ this life, I know you feel me, there’s so much pain’ His delivery is impeccable. I also love the outro to the original version of ‘Letter 2 My Unborn’ - it’s deep. It would have to be those 3 songs that got me and continue to get me through hard times.
